Tired parents are trying to rest until morning, but Mollie, Alaina, and Carly tend to cry at random times, ensuring the parents will wake up, and sometimes be forced to stay up all night. On any given night, one and only one of these monsters will cry- there is a 10% chance Mollie will cry, a 50% chance Alaina will cry, and a 40% chance Carly will cry. There is a 30% chance that if Mollie cries, she will stay up all night; if Alaina cries, there is a 75% chance she will be up all night; if Carly cries, there is a 25% chance she will remain awake all night.

Find the probability that either Alaina or Mollie kept the parents up all night.
